About the Team

DoorDash Labs is an independent team at DoorDash that focuses on robotics and automation to develop autonomous delivery solutions as part of the DoorDash platform. The team is responsible for managing both on-prem robots, hardware and cloud infrastructure, as well as CI/CD and AWS operations. In addition, the team handles software validation and release management. The team has a significant impact on the daily success of the product and contributes to achieving company goals.

About the Role

DoorDash Labs is hiring a DevOps Engineer who is enthusiastic about DevOps, robotics, and autonomy and has practical experience with various infrastructure. The role involves simplifying deployments on robots, applying configuration and software changes to new and existing fleets, and managing a rapidly expanding environment. The team aims to implement advanced processes, tools, and frameworks to create a top-notch DevOps ecosystem and enhance the developer experience and productivity.
